Submission Rules help you control who can submit your form, how often they can submit, and what happens when limits are reached.
Submission Access
Define who is allowed to submit the form:
| Option | Description |
|---|
| Open | Anyone can submit |
| Login Required | Submitters must log in first |
Login Required
When enabled:
- Submitters must log in before filling the form
- You can identify who submitted each response
- Submitters can view their past submissions
- Enables user-based submission limits
Submission Limits
Control how many times a person can submit:
| Option | Description |
|---|
| Unlimited | No restrictions |
| Once Only | One submission per person |
| Repeatable | Allow multiple submissions |
| Custom Frequency | Set specific rules (e.g. once per day) |
Identification Methods
How FormHug identifies submitters for limits:
| Method | Description |
|---|
| Login | Based on user account |
| Device | Based on browser/device |
| IP Address | Based on network address |
For the most reliable limits, require login. Device and IP-based limits can be bypassed.
Custom Frequency Examples
- Once per day
- Once per week
- 3 times per month
- Custom time period
After Limit Reached
Decide what happens when a submitter reaches their limit:
| Option | Description |
|---|
| Block Access | Prevent further submissions |
| View Only | Allow viewing but not submitting |
| Custom Message | Show a personalized message |
Common Configurations
One-Time Registration
For events or sign-ups where each person should only register once:
- Enable Login Required
- Set limit to Once Only
- After limit: show a custom message
Daily Feedback
For forms where you want daily input:
- Enable Custom Frequency
- Set to Once per day
- After limit: View Only so they can still see their submission
Open Survey
For surveys where you want maximum participation:
- Keep Open access
- Set Unlimited submissions